Texas Rangers reliever Jake Diekman fired two shutout innings as the Rangers edged the Toronto Blue Jays, 6-4, Friday afternoon to take a 2-0 lead in their ALDS matchup.
Diekman -- a 6-foot-4 lefty who came to Texas as part of the Cole Hamels trade -- was firing bullets in this one. Featuring an upper-90s heater and a low-90s slider, Diekman fanned two while facing the minimum in his two innings of work.
Diekman, who spent seven seasons in the minors before sticking in the bigs with the Philadelphia Phillies in 2013, posted a 3.57 xFIP and fanned 10.59 hitters per nine innings this season.
